SERVER-41644 Expose explicit encryption helpers in community shell
Diffstat (limited to 'jstests/client_encrypt/fle_keys.js')
-rw-r--r-- | jstests/client_encrypt/fle_keys.js | 75 |
1 files changed, 75 insertions, 0 deletions
diff --git a/jstests/client_encrypt/fle_keys.js b/jstests/client_encrypt/fle_keys.js new file mode 100644 index 00000000000..875615ac9a8 --- /dev/null +++ b/jstests/client_encrypt/fle_keys.js @@ -0,0 +1,75 @@ +/** + * Check functionality of KeyVault.js + */ + +load("jstests/client_encrypt/lib/mock_kms.js"); +load('jstests/ssl/libs/ssl_helpers.js'); + +(function() { + "use strict"; + + const mock_kms = new MockKMSServer(); + mock_kms.start(); + + const x509_options = {sslMode: "requireSSL", sslPEMKeyFile: SERVER_CERT, sslCAFile: CA_CERT}; + + const conn = MongoRunner.runMongod(x509_options); + const test = conn.getDB("test"); + const collection = test.coll; + + const awsKMS = { + accessKeyId: "access", + secretAccessKey: "secret", + url: mock_kms.getURL(), + }; + + const clientSideFLEOptions = { + kmsProviders: { + aws: awsKMS, + }, + keyVaultNamespace: "test.coll", + schemaMap: {} + }; + + const conn_str = "mongodb://" + conn.host + "/?ssl=true"; + const shell = Mongo(conn_str, clientSideFLEOptions); + const keyVault = shell.getKeyVault(); + + var key = keyVault.createKey("aws", "arn:aws:kms:us-east-1:fake:fake:fake", ['mongoKey']); + assert.eq(1, keyVault.getKeys().itcount()); + + var result = keyVault.createKey("aws", "arn:aws:kms:us-east-4:fake:fake:fake", {}); + assert.eq("TypeError: key alternate names must be of Array type.", result); + + result = keyVault.createKey("aws", "arn:aws:kms:us-east-5:fake:fake:fake", [1]); + assert.eq("TypeError: items in key alternate names must be of String type.", result); + + assert.eq(1, keyVault.getKeyByAltName("mongoKey").itcount()); + + var keyId = keyVault.getKeyByAltName("mongoKey").toArray()[0]._id; + + keyVault.addKeyAlternateName(keyId, "mongoKey2"); + + assert.eq(1, keyVault.getKeyByAltName("mongoKey2").itcount()); + assert.eq(2, keyVault.getKey(keyId).toArray()[0].keyAltNames.length); + assert.eq(1, keyVault.getKeys().itcount()); + + result = keyVault.addKeyAlternateName(keyId, [2]); + assert.eq("TypeError: key alternate name cannot be object or array type.", result); + + keyVault.removeKeyAlternateName(keyId, "mongoKey2"); + assert.eq(1, keyVault.getKey(keyId).toArray()[0].keyAltNames.length); + + result = keyVault.deleteKey(keyId); + assert.eq(0, keyVault.getKey(keyId).itcount()); + assert.eq(0, keyVault.getKeys().itcount()); + + assert.writeOK(keyVault.createKey("aws", "arn:aws:kms:us-east-1:fake:fake:fake1")); + assert.writeOK(keyVault.createKey("aws", "arn:aws:kms:us-east-2:fake:fake:fake2")); + assert.writeOK(keyVault.createKey("aws", "arn:aws:kms:us-east-3:fake:fake:fake3")); + + assert.eq(3, keyVault.getKeys().itcount()); + + MongoRunner.stopMongod(conn); + mock_kms.stop(); +}());
